Why is my Alexa swirling?


A pulsing green light means that you’re receiving a call on the device. If the green light is spinning, then your device is on an active call or an active Drop In.

Why is my Alexa blue and spinning?

Blue and cyan mean Alexa is working for you If you speak the wake word or manually wake Alexa, the light ring will turn solid blue, and a small section of cyan will point in the direction of the person speaking. Solid blue with spinning cyan after you’ve spoken a command means Alexa is processing your request.

How do I stop the spinning green light on my Alexa?

To stop the flashing green light, pick up the call (by saying “answer call”), decline the call (by saying “decline call”), or simply ignore the call until it stops ringing.

What do the Alexa colors mean?

Blue means your Echo is listening to or responding to a voice command. Yellow is a message, reminder, or notification alert, green is a call or Drop In, and purple (usually) indicates Do Not Disturb mode. White signals volume changes or Alexa Guard switching to Away mode.

How do I know if someone dropped me on Alexa?

Use Drop In to open an instant conversation between your devices or with your Alexa contacts. When you receive a Drop In, the light indicator on your Echo pulses green and you connect to your contact automatically.

What is Alexa guard mode?

Alexa Guard is a free feature available for supported Amazon Echo devices that can detect the sound of smoke alarms, carbon monoxide alarms, or glass breaking when you set Guard to Away mode. Alexa can send you Smart Alerts, via notifications to your mobile device.

Why has my Alexa suddenly stopped working?

Why won’t my Alexa talk back? If your Alexa device is not responding, this might be due to a poor internet connection. Check the cable connection of all your smart home devices. Other reasons include physical interference, wrong Wi-Fi password, or too much distance between the Echo device and the router.

What does it mean when Alexa is purple?

Alexa lights up purple (Do not disturb mode) You can switch to do not disturb mode by: Via voice command: “Alexa, turn on do not disturb”. You can cancel the mode again by saying “Alexa, deactivate do not disturb”.

What does a purple ring around my Alexa mean?

The Amazon Echo purple ring will only appear if you have the Do Not Disturb mode toggled on. People like the Do Not Disturb mode as it snoozes all notifications including messages and calls, for a specified period. This is highly useful if you do not want your focus to break such as during an important meeting.

Can Alexa do rainbow lights?

To set a Rainbow timer, say, “Set a 5-minute Rainbow timer with [device name].” Rainbow timers work with any color-changing smart light connected to Alexa. When the timer starts, the light cycles through the colors of the rainbow.
